I got this palette in #01 Dried Rose. The packaging looks a bit cheap, but the plastic is thick and sturdy, to my surprise. There is no mirror and no brush/applicator, which is kind of a downer. This palette contains two shimmer shades and two matte shades. The shadows have good pigmentation so long as you use your fingers to apply the product. The color payoff will not be as strong with a brush and there will also be more fallout. (Finger swatches are on the left side of my arm and brush swatches are on the right.) The two shimmer shades feel creamy and the shimmer is not at all chunky. The two matte shades feel dryer in texture, but still give off quite a bit of color. Overall, this is a pretty decent palette. It's kind of expensive for a quad, especially since you don't get a mirror or any applicator with it, so waiting for an Etude House brand sale would probably be best if you want this.
